original nginx rc.d script
		Code:
	
	#!/bin/sh
# $FreeBSD: ports/www/nginx/files/nginx.sh.in,v 1.4 2008/10/15 07:36:39 osa Exp $
# PROVIDE: nginx
# REQUIRE: LOGIN cleanvar
# KEYWORD: shutdown
#
# Add the following lines to /etc/rc.conf to enable nginx:
# nginx_enable (bool):          Set to "NO" by default.
#                               Set it to "YES" to enable nginx
# nginx_profiles (str):         Set to "NO" by default.
#                               Unsupported feature, reserved for future releases.
# nginxlimits_enable (bool):    Set to "NO" by default.
#                               Set it to yes to run `limits $limits_args`
#                               just before nginx starts.
# nginx_flags (str):            Set to "" by default.
#                               Extra flags passed to start command.
# nginxlimits_args (str):       Default to "-e -U %%WWWOWN%%"
#                               Arguments of pre-start limits run.
. /etc/rc.subr
name="nginx"
rcvar=`set_rcvar`
start_precmd="nginx_precmd"
restart_precmd="nginx_checkconfig"
reload_precmd="nginx_checkconfig"
configtest_cmd="nginx_checkconfig"
upgrade_precmd="nginx_checkconfig"
upgrade_cmd="nginx_upgrade"
command="/usr/local/sbin/nginx"
_pidprefix="/var/run/nginx"
pidfile="${_pidprefix}.pid"
required_files=/usr/local/etc/nginx/nginx.conf
[ -z "$nginx_enable" ]       && nginx_enable="NO"
[ -z "$nginx_profiles" ]     && nginx_profiles="NO"
[ -z "$nginx_flags" ]        && nginx_flags=""
[ -z "$nginxlimits_enable" ] && nginxlimits_enable="NO"
[ -z "$nginxlimits_args" ]   && nginxlimits_args="-e -U %%WWWOWN%%"
load_rc_config $name
if [ -n "$2" ]; then
        echo "Profiles are unsupported by this version, exit..."
        exit 1
fi
nginx_checkconfig()
{
        echo "Performing sanity check on nginx configuration:"
        eval ${command} ${nginx_flags} -t
}
nginx_upgrade()
{
        echo "Upgrading nginx binary:"
        reload_precmd=""
        sig_reload="USR2"
        run_rc_command ${rc_prefix}reload $rc_extra_args || return 1
        sleep 1
        echo "Stopping old binary:"
        sig_reload="QUIT"
        pidfile="$pidfile.oldbin"
        run_rc_command ${rc_prefix}reload $rc_extra_args || return 1
}
nginx_precmd()
{
        nginx_checkconfig
        if checkyesno nginxlimits_enable
        then
                eval `/usr/bin/limits ${nginxlimits_args}` 2>/dev/null
        else
                return 0
        fi
}
extra_commands="reload configtest upgrade"
run_rc_command "$1"
